Abstract

The simultaneous analytical method for 37 residual pesticides was developed by a gas chromatography with $^{63}$ Ni electron capture detector. Pesticides added in soybean sample were extracted with 70% acetone in water and methylene chloride in oder, and then cleaned up via open-column apparatus packed with florisil and alumina N. The Ultra-2 fused capillary column was used to separate the products. The resolution between the last isomeric peak of cypermethrin (56.398 min) and the first isomeric peak of flucythrinate (56.421 min) was not satisfactory and the last isomeric peak of fenvalerate(58.783 min) and the first isomeric peak of fluvalinate(58.835 min) was overlapped. Except for $\alpha$-BHC, dichlofluanid, captan, and captafol, most recoveries were showed over 70%.
